Abstract:
To provide vaccine which can be inexpensively and easily produced and has high efficiency and which is for Neospora caninum.SOLUTION: The invention relates to vaccine formulation comprising a synthetic protein in which an amino acid sequence of NcGRA7, a film penetration region is removed and which has arrangement in which an extracellular domain and intracellular domain are coupled, as an antigen, to Neospora infection disease of ruminant. The NcGRA7 is exhibited in a stage of tachyzoite, so that, the NcGRA7 has high efficiency to an intermediate host (ruminant) existing in a form of tachyzoite, so that, there is possibility of efficiently preventing abortion in a cattle due to Neospora caninum infection. In addition, since a film penetration region with high hydrophobic property is removed, the vaccine formulation can be easily and inexpensively produced.SELECTED DRAWING: Figure 1
